hw/char/escc: convert Sun mouse to use QemuInputHandler

Update the Sun mouse implementation to use QemuInputHandler instead of the
legacy qemu_add_mouse_event_handler() function.

Note that this conversion adds extra sunmouse_* members to ESCCChannelState
but they are not added to the migration stream (similar to the Sun keyboard
members). If this were desired in future, the Sun devices should be split
into separate devices and added to the migration stream there instead.

escc: emulate dip switch language layout settings on SUN keyboard

SUN Type 4, 5 and 5c keyboards have dip switches to choose the language layout
of the keyboard. Solaris makes an ioctl to query the value of the dipswitches
and uses that value to select keyboard layout. Also the SUN bios like the one
in the file ss5.bin uses this value to support at least some keyboard layouts.
However, the OpenBIOS provided with qemu is hardcoded to always use an US
keyboard layout.

Before this patch, qemu allways gave dip switch value 0x21 (US keyboard),
this patch uses a command line switch like
"-global escc.chnA-sunkbd-layout=de" to select dip switch value. A table is
used to lookup values from arguments like:

-global escc.chnA-sunkbd-layout=fr
-global escc.chnA-sunkbd-layout=es

But the patch also accepts numeric dip switch values directly:

-global escc.chnA-sunkbd-layout=0x2b
-global escc.chnA-sunkbd-layout=43

Both values above are the same and select swedish keyboard as explained in
table 3-15 at
https://docs.oracle.com/cd/E19683-01/806-6642/new-43/index.html

Unless you want to do a full Solaris installation but happen to have
access to a Sun bios file, the easiest way to test that the patch works
is to:

qemu-system-sparc -global escc.chnA-sunkbd-layout=sv -bios /path/to/ss5.bin

If you already happen to have a Solaris installation in a qemu disk image
file you can easily try different keyboard layouts after this patch is
applied.

escc: update the R_SPEC register SPEC_ALLSENT bit when writing to W_TXCTRL1

The ESCC datasheet states that SPEC_ALLSENT is always set in sync mode and set
in async mode once all characters have cleared the transmitter. Since writes to
SERIAL_DATA use a synchronous chardev API, the guest can never see the state when
transmission is in progress so it is possible to set SPEC_ALLSENT in the
R_SPEC register unconditionally.

This fixes a hang when using the Sun PROM as it attempts to enumerate the
onboard serial devices, and a similar hang in OpenBSD SPARC32 where in both cases
the boot process will not proceed until SPEC_ALLSENT has been set after writing
to W_TXCTRL1.

escc: always set STATUS_TXEMPTY in R_STATUS on device reset

The "Transmit Interrupts and Transmit Buffer Empty Bit" section of the ESCC
datasheet states the following about the STATUS_TXEMPTY bit: "After a hardware
reset (including a hardware reset by software), or a channel reset, this bit
is set to 1".

Update escc_reset() to set the STATUS_TXEMPTY bit in the R_STATUS register
on device reset as described which fixes a regression whereby the Sun PROM
checks this bit early on startup and gets stuck in an infinite loop if it is
not set.

escc: fix STATUS_SYNC bit in R_STATUS register

After an SDLC "Enter hunt" command has been sent the STATUS_SYNC bit should remain
high until the flag byte has been detected. Whilst the ESCC device doesn't yet
implement SDLC mode, without this change the active low STATUS_SYNC is constantly
asserted causing the MacOS OpenTransport extension to hang on startup as it thinks
it is constantly receiving LocalTalk responses during its initial negotiation
phase.

escc: implement hard reset as described in the datasheet

The hardware reset differs from a device reset in that it only changes the contents
of specific registers. Remove the code that resets all the registers to zero during
hardware reset and implement the default values using the existing soft reset code
with the additional changes listed in the table in the "Z85C30 Reset" section.
